Hi ๐, My name is Brihaspati G Bharani and I am a Senior Software Engineer with a decade of experience in building scalable and robust web applications. Specializing in Elixir, Phoenix, Postgres, Reactjs, Nexjs, Typescript, I bring a complete set of skills to drive innovation and excellence within full stack web development.
- Originally from India ๐ฎ๐ณ, currently living in Sweden ๐ธ๐ช
- Experience: ~11 years
- Current Tech Stack - Elixir, Phoenix, Liveview, Postgres, Nextjs, React, Tailwind
- Proficient in Elixir, Phoenix, Ecto, LiveView, Hapi.js, Express.js, and Postgres for scalable and robust backend solutions.
- Intermediate in RabbitMQ for message queuing and Redis for data caching.
- Experience designing scalable, fault-tolerant, and distributed systems.
- Scaling and deploying applications on AWS, Flyio, Firebase.
- RESTful APIs, GraphQL, Microservices, CI/CD, WebSockets, Serverless.
- Proficient in JavaScript, Typescript, Reactjs, Vuejs, Next.js, Tailwind CSS
- Intermediate - Angular, Sveltejs, Nuxt, Styled Components, Figma
- Mobile first Responsive Web Design, Cross-Browser Compatibility, Accessibility, SEO, Web Performance, Web Security
- Aws, Docker, Terraform, Firebase, Supabase, Kubernetes
- Life, Programming, Meditation, Yoga, Spirituality, Society, Economics, Philosophy, Sports, Music
- Excellent communication skills with the ability to work with cross-functional international teams.
- Ability to work independently, dealing with ambiguity and changing priorities.
- Strong Software Development Life Cycle(SDLC) knowledge with a keen eye for Project Delivery and Testing.
- Experience in Project Management methodologies such as Waterfall, Agile, Scrum, Kanban
- Knowledge of different domains such as Telecom, HR & Payroll, Sports, Data
- Grooming, prioritization, estimation of issues, sprint planning, and retrospectives.
- Experience in building and leading teams from the ground up.
- Setting best practices and coding standards for the team.
๐ฑ Iโm currently learning:
- Erlang, Go and AI